Title :
Evaluation of the X-Ray CT Visualisation Technique for Characterising Electrical Contacts

Abstract :
The visualisation of two contacting surfaces has typically involved profiling each surface when separated. These profiling techniques have included scanning probe microscopy to a resolution down to the nanometre scale and optical non-contact profiling techniques at the sub-micrometre scale. Moreover, a number of techniques are being developed to profile the contacting surfaces in situ, i.e. without the need to separate the surfaces. An X-Ray Computer Tomography (CT) technique is under development at Southampton to visualise electrical contacts without dismantling the component parts. Contact maps of high force bolted interfaces, which successfully show contacting surfaces to a resolution of 6.4 μm have been presented before. This paper overviews the validation of this technique, evaluates the main advantages and disadvantages compared to other techniques, and shows how this can be used to better understand the electrical contact interface.
